The great thing about a Beastlord is our versatility. We can solo extremely well. I am at lvl 47 and still soloing strong, and we can solo different ways- some people chose to play pet cleric, and heal the pet while it does all the work- some chose to fight with the pet. I read some of the posts in here and a few people have been saying that the thing we are good at is pet clericing, but I'd have to disagree. I believe Beastlords were made to fight with their pets. Why else would we be given such high mele caps. Why else is our epic a weapon and not a pet? Beacause we are meant to fight. Look at Mages- they are more than pet clerics..they let their pet tank, and they nuke. I compare us beasts to clerics in that we essentially do the same thing, only instead of nuking, we mele. /pet attack, slow, DoT, Listless power(at 49), ice spear and then in for the attack. If you or your pet get low on health, back off, heal, and go back in. When you can recast ice spear (its 150dd nuke but 30sec recast time and only 75 mana) back off cast it again, and go back in. Try playing pet cleric when you are lvl 48, or 38, or 29 etc, when you pet is light blue or green to you and all you need is that one level to get a new pet. You still have to fight dark blue mobs to get that level, and your light blue/green pet will have a hell of a time fighting em if all you do is heal it. You gotta help the little bugger out. Play your beast however you chose -- my personal opinion is that we were meant to fight with our pets-which is why we are unique, and not like mages, or necros. we have a pet and mele, not a pet and magic. Our magic isnt even that great anyway..its good if you couple it with meleing. Just my 2cp Granted, there are a couple time you may find pet clericing more useful- Ive soloed tough mobs by being a pet cleric if I had c3, I would just chain heal him, and DoT and DD the Mob till it was dead...but for the most part, I fight. You just need to use what works in the specific situation.
